A day in the Life:

  • Apply electrical theory to test and modify electrical control and circuitry.
  • Support engineering projects by ordering electrical components and materials.
  • Document electrical projects and coordinate with contracted engineers.
  • Engineering Project Support like order all electrical components/materials
  • Electrical project documentation (change management schematics)
  • Electrical support for equipment onboarding
  • Production Electrical Support
  • Design and assemble electrical/PLC modifications for new and existing packaging equipment and control panels.
  • Applies Good Manufacturing Principles in all areas as well as demonstrate and promotes the company vision of the 4 Is: Integrity Intensity Innovation and involvement.
  • Performs corrective maintenance and repairs of packaging equipment using PLC/HMI software.
  • Support purchase of spare parts and shop inventory.
  • Proficient in leading and prioritizing multiple project engineering driven assignments from start to finish.
  • Other Duties May be Assigned to Meet Business Needs.

Knowledge Skills Abilities

  • Comprehensive understanding of local state and national electrical codes including NEC (National Electrical Code). NFPA 70E electrical safety standards and practices including OSHA regulations related to electrical work.
  • Knowledge of lockout/tagout (LOTO) procedures and arc flash safety protocols.
  • Understanding of PLC architecture functionality and software tools.
  • Experience working with AC voltages up to 480V and a strong understanding of control voltage systems.
  • Proficiency in reading and interpreting electrical schematics wiring diagrams and technical manuals conducting tests on electrical systems using diagnostic tools.
  • Ability to identify root causes of electrical failures and develop effective solutions under time constraints.
